Installing the Kitchen Island Structure

  1. Measure and plan. Measure the space in your RV kitchen and decide on the size of the island. Make sure there’s enough clearance.
  2. Gather materials. Buy a sturdy and lightweight material like plywood or MDF. Get screws, brackets, and other tools.
  3. Assemble the base. Cut your material to size and attach all sides with screws or brackets.
  4. Attach countertops. Place and secure a countertop on the base. Check it is level.
  5. Finishing touches. Add elements like trim or paint. Consider shelves or drawers for storage.

Electrical and Plumbing Considerations

When it comes to a kitchen island in your RV, electrical and plumbing are super important. Ensure proper connections for a smooth experience! Here’s a table outlining the key considerations:

Electrical Considerations Plumbing Considerations
Check existing system capacity Assess water supply & drainage
Determine if extra circuits/outlets needed Plan plumbing mods
Ensure proper grounding for components Consider size & weight of tanks
Install GFCI outlets near water sources Choose compatible plumbing materials

Consult an electrician & plumber with RV experience for tailored advice. Remember, an RV’s systems can differ from a traditional house. Not considering these things could lead to safety hazards or damage.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Why should I add a kitchen island to my RV?

Adding a kitchen island is an excellent way to increase your RV’s storage, preparation area, and dining space. You can use the island as a dining table, a countertop, or a storage unit, depending on your needs.

2. How do I choose the perfect kitchen island for my RV?

Consider the size and layout of your RV before choosing a kitchen island. You should also think about how you plan to use the island and whether you need it to double as a dining table. Look for islands that are compact, lightweight, and easy to move around.

3. What materials are best for RV kitchen islands?

When it comes to RV kitchen islands, lightweight materials are a must. You’ll need an island that won’t add too much weight to your RV and can withstand the bumps and vibrations of the road. Stainless steel, wood, and lightweight composites are all good options.

4. Can I install a kitchen island myself?

Installing a kitchen island in an RV requires some DIY skills, but it’s definitely doable. You’ll need to make sure you have the right tools and materials, and you’ll need to follow instructions carefully. If you’re not confident in your handyman skills, you may want to hire a professional to do the job.

5. How much does it cost to add a kitchen island to an RV?

The cost of adding a kitchen island to your RV will depend on a variety of factors, including the size and type of island you choose, the materials you use, and whether or not you hire a professional to do the installation. On average, you can expect to spend anywhere from $500 to $2,500.
